What Is Lip Filler? What Dallas Patients Should Know First

Lip filler is a hyaluronic acid gel placed in and around the lips to restore volume, define the border, or correct asymmetry. You will also see it called lip injections or lip augmentation, and they all describe the same treatment. It is not permanent, and it can be dissolved if you change your mind. Most patients need half a syringe to one full syringe, results are visible immediately, and swelling settles within about two weeks.

Lip filler is not the same treatment as a lip flip, even though the two are often confused. Filler adds volume or structure using a gel placed under the skin. A lip flip uses a small amount of neurotoxin to change how the upper lip sits, without adding any volume at all. Which one fits your goals, or whether you need both, is usually clear within the first few minutes of your assessment.

TREATMENT AREAS

The Lip Techniques We Use, and When Each One Applies

Overfilled lips are almost never a volume problem. They are a placement problem. These are the six approaches your injector chooses between, and the case each one actually solves.

01

Border definition

Product goes along the vermillion border, the line where your lip meets the surrounding skin. This restores an edge that has softened with age or was never sharply defined. It adds shape without adding size, and it is often the right call for a patient who feels undefined rather than small.

02

Body hydration

Small amounts of filler go into the body of the lip for fullness. This is what most people picture when they think of lip filler, and it is often not what solves the concern that brought them in. A patient who wants definition rather than size usually needs border work instead, or both together.

03

Russian technique

Filler is placed vertically rather than horizontally, building height instead of pushing the lip forward. It suits a flat upper lip that needs lift more than projection, and it tends to produce a more structured shape than body hydration alone.

04

Lip flip

Not filler at all. A few units of neurotoxin roll the upper lip outward, which often suits a gummy smile or a thin upper lip that needs visibility rather than volume. Because it works on movement, results last weeks rather than months.

05

Corner support

A small amount of product goes at the oral commissures, the corners of the mouth. This suits a mouth that turns down at rest, since it lifts the corners instead of adding volume to the center of the lip.

06

Philtrum and cupid's bow

Structural work along the center of the upper lip. At the right scale it reads as natural, closer to how the feature looked years earlier. At the wrong scale it is one of the more obvious signs a lip has been treated, which is why it is usually the last adjustment in a plan rather than the first.
PRODUCT OPTIONS

Juvederm, Restylane and RHA: Which Lip Filler Is Right for You?

Three FDA-approved hyaluronic acid families. Your injector matches the product to your lip and your goal, not the other way round.
JUVEDERM

Soft, immediate volume

The Juvederm family includes Volbella for subtle definition and fine lip lines, and Ultra XC for patients who want more noticeable fullness. Both are smooth gels that integrate softly, which is why they are a common first choice for a patient who has never had lip filler before.
RESTYLANE

Structure and definition

Restylane Kysse was designed specifically for lips, with flexibility built in so the lip still moves naturally when you speak and smile. Restylane Silk is the finer option for border work and fine lines around the mouth. This family holds its shape a little more firmly than Juvederm.
RHA COLLECTION

Movement that looks natural

The RHA collection is manufactured to stay pliable in areas that move constantly, which describes the lips better than almost any other treatment area. It is often the answer for a patient whose main worry is that filler will look obvious the moment they start talking.
If you are not sure which option suits your goals, your injector walks you through each one at your assessment and explains why one fits your lip better than the others.

GOING FURTHER

Lips in Proportion: When the Answer Is Not More Lip

Lips do not exist on their own. A lip that looks too big for a face is sometimes a lip that is simply proportionate to a recessed chin or a soft jawline, and adding another syringe does not fix that mismatch. It adds more of the thing that already looks out of balance.

Chin projection and jawline definition change how lips read, sometimes more than another syringe in the lips would. If your injector recommends treating the chin instead of adding more to your lips, that is worth hearing, even though it is not the answer most lip filler pages are built to give you.

YOUR VISIT

What to Expect at Your InjectCo Dallas Appointment

Your appointment starts with a design conversation and a plan, not a product menu. Here is the whole sequence.

1

Design and plan

Your injector maps your lip shape at rest and in motion, and looks at the rest of your face, before choosing a technique.

2

Numbing

A numbing agent goes on for about 20 minutes so the injection stays comfortable.

3

Treatment

The injection itself takes about 20 to 30 minutes in a private suite, not an open floor.

4

Review at two weeks

Your injector checks the settled result and discusses whether any adjustment makes sense.

Simple aftercare

  • Ice the area the first evening
  • Sleep slightly elevated for the first night
  • Skip strenuous exercise for 24 hours
Day one is not your result. That is the single most useful thing to know before you book, and the commonest reason for a worried follow-up call.

Results typically last six to twelve months, though the exact timeline depends on the product used and how quickly your body metabolizes it. Lips move more than most other treated areas, which is part of why filler here tends to fade faster than filler placed in the cheeks or jawline. Your injector can give you a more specific estimate once she sees how you respond to your first treatment.

Most patients describe pressure and brief pinpricks rather than significant pain, and most lip fillers already contain lidocaine to help with comfort during the injection. A numbing agent is applied beforehand for about 20 minutes. Lips are a sensitive area, so some discomfort is normal, but it is typically brief.

Yes. Lip filler is made from hyaluronic acid, which can be dissolved with an enzyme called hyaluronidase if you do not like the result or want to start over. This is one of the reasons hyaluronic acid fillers are considered a safer starting point than permanent options. Dissolving is a separate, quick appointment rather than something that happens automatically.

Lips are noticeably full and sometimes uneven on day one, and that is not your final result. Swelling typically peaks between days two and three, then settles into the actual result by around day fourteen. Most visible swelling is gone well before that two-week mark, but the last of the settling is what your injector checks at your follow-up.

Obvious lip filler usually comes from adding volume to the body of the lip without addressing the border, or without checking the proportion of the rest of the face first. Working with an injector who assesses your lips at rest and in motion, rather than defaulting to a standard amount, is what keeps a result looking like your own lips. Often the answer to a more natural result is less product placed more precisely, not more filler.

Important Safety Information

Lip fillers are prescription medical devices. Treatments at InjectCo Dallas are performed by a licensed medical injector under the supervision of our medical director, Dr. Josh Allen, D.O.

Placing lip filler is regulated in Texas as the practice of medicine rather than a beauty service. A Texas-licensed physician delegates the injection under a written protocol, with the required evaluation and physician supervision in place first.

Common temporary effects include swelling, bruising, tenderness, lumps and asymmetry. Rare but serious risks include injection into a blood vessel. Lips are a higher-risk area for this, which is why placement by a trained clinician with dissolving agent on site matters. Results vary between patients. Discuss your full medical history with your clinician. See the FDA information on dermal fillers.
